Another boring third pair hand.
I'm posting this one because we don't see many examples of hands like this around here, so I have very little validation whether it's correct or incorrect. Does anybody find a bet on the flop here? Raise pf? Fold pf? Semi-bluff turn? Anything?
The two guys that folded with me are a 33ish vpip calling-station type and a guy on the weak-tight side of TAG. El bettor de rio is an unknown.
